Unusual Noises

An overheating motor often makes strange sounds. These noises can be a sign of a serious problem. It’s crucial to pay attention to these sounds. Here are some noises to watch for:

  • Grinding: This noise may indicate that the motor’s bearings are worn out.
  • Humming: A loud humming sound can mean that the motor is struggling to run.
  • Buzzing: This could be a sign of electrical issues within the motor.

Each noise points to different potential issues. Grinding often means lubrication problems. Humming usually suggests an electrical load issue. Buzzing might indicate a problem with the motor’s wiring. If you hear any of these noises, it’s time to act. Ignoring these sounds can result in complete motor failure. Electrical Issues

Electrical issues are a common cause of AC motor overheating. Faulty wiring, incorrect voltage, and poor insulation can all contribute to excessive heat.

  • Incorrect Voltage: AC motors require a specific voltage. Too high or too low can cause overheating.
  • Faulty Wiring: Loose or damaged wires can create resistance, leading to heat buildup.
  • Poor Insulation: Old or damaged insulation can cause electrical leaks, resulting in overheating.

Poor Ventilation

Poor ventilation can also cause your AC motor to overheat. Motors need adequate airflow to dissipate heat. Blocked vents or restricted airflow can lead to overheating.

  • Blocked Vents: Dust, debris, or objects blocking the motor’s vents.
  • Improper Placement: Motors placed in confined spaces with limited airflow.
  • Dirty Filters: Air filters clogged with dust and dirt.

Burnt Smell

A burnt smell is one of the most obvious signs that your AC motor is overheating. This odor is usually due to the insulation on the wires burning off. Here’s what you should look out for:

  • Electrical Burning: This smell often resembles burning plastic or rubber. It can be a sign of an electrical short or a motor that’s working too hard.
  • Overheated Components: If you detect a burnt odor, check the motor components. Overheating can cause parts like bearings and windings to emit a burnt smell.

Discoloration

Discoloration in or around your AC motor is another indicator of overheating. Overheating can cause various parts of the motor to change color due to excessive heat. Here’s what to inspect:

  • Wiring: Look at the wires connected to the motor. If they appear darker or burnt, this is a sign of overheating.
  • Motor Housing: The external part of the motor can also show signs of discoloration. A change from its original color to a darker shade indicates high temperatures.

Regular Maintenance

Regular maintenance is key to preventing your AC motor from overheating. Simple routine checks can identify potential issues before they escalate. Here’s what you should focus on:

  • Inspect and Clean: Regularly inspect the AC motor for dust and debris. Clean the motor and surrounding areas to ensure proper airflow.
  • Lubricate Moving Parts: Ensure all moving parts are well-lubricated to reduce friction and overheating.
  • Check Electrical Connections: Loose or corroded connections can cause overheating. Tighten and clean all electrical connections.
  • Monitor Temperature: Use a thermal camera or infrared thermometer to monitor the motor’s temperature. A consistent rise in temperature indicates a problem.

Proper Installation

Proper installation of your AC motor is crucial to prevent overheating. Incorrect installation can lead to various issues, including overheating. Here are some key points to ensure proper installation:

  • Correct Sizing: Ensure the motor is correctly sized for your AC unit. An undersized motor will overheat as it struggles to meet demand.
  • Ventilation: Proper ventilation around the motor is essential. Adequate airflow prevents heat buildup.
  • Secure Mounting: Ensure the motor is securely mounted. Vibration can cause loose connections and overheating.

Increased Energy Costs

When an AC motor overheats, it often means it is working harder than necessary. This extra effort leads to higher energy consumption. Higher energy usage means increased electricity bills.

Here are some ways overheating can increase energy costs:

  • Increased Resistance: Overheating increases the resistance in the motor windings, making the motor work harder.
  • Reduced Efficiency: The motor runs less efficiently, requiring more power to achieve the same output.
  • Frequent Cycling: Overheating can cause the motor to cycle on and off more frequently, using more energy.
